The creator and show-runner of Succession, Jesse Armstrong is joined by writers Tony Roche, Jon Brown, Lucy Prebble and Georgia Pritchett, in a conversation chaired by Adam Buxton.
Celebrating the publication of the complete scripts, this conversation takes us behind the scenes on writing the Roys, from alternative dialogue and character directions, to some of the most pivotal moments in the twisting story of shifting familial, political and financial alliances.

ABOUT SOUTHBANK CENTRE
We believe in the power of great art and culture to bring people together, and add something amazing to your life. We work hard to bring unbeatable cultural experiences to new audiences - especially those who’ve always felt excluded from the arts.
Through music, performance, art and events, we take you out of the everyday, every day.
The Southbank Centre is made up of the Royal Festival Hall, Queen Elizabeth Hall, Purcell Room, Hayward Gallery, National Poetry Library and Arts Council Collection.
We are home to six Resident Orchestras: Aurora Orchestra, Chineke! Orchestra, London Philharmonic Orchestra, London Sinfonietta, Orchestra of the Age of Enlightenment and Philharmonia Orchestra.
